    I've searched hardware stores, rat shack and local electronics shops but have had no luck finding low amp (100mmA, 250mmA, 750mmA, 1A, 1.5A) slo blow fuses and have decided to order them on line. But where? A few sites I looked at charge as much or more for shipping than the cost of the fuses. Any help here would be appreciated as I would like to get a number of fuses and backup supplies but don't really want to be raped on the shipping and handling.

    Pinball Life didn't have the 100mmA slo blo that a System 11 requires, but their prices were very competitive. Great Plains Electronics had everything I needed for the System 11 and WPC games, plus a 10% discount on quantities greater than 10. I went with GPE. Thanks to all for the input.
